Arming of Heirok people under SPO model
Public meet says no to SPO, yes to protection force
Source: The Sangai Express

Imphal, June 01: The uncertainty over whether the SPO model will be accepted by the people of Heirok or not was decided today after a public meeting, following much deliberations, arguments and discussions finally deciding that they would not agree to the SPO model and instead opt for either licensed guns for their protection, absorption into the State security forces or formation of force christened Heirok Protection Force.

Heirok people with differing ideas have their say physically during the public meet on SPOs


The meeting was held under the initiative of Heirok AC MLA M Oken and was held at his ground and presided by former Pradhan N Nabachandra.

As the public started discussing the pros and cons of arming the civilian, a number of youngsters said addressed the meeting with the message that the time for discussion is over and they should be armed to protect themselves.

So incensed were the youth that they were on their way to stage a walk out prompting MLA Oken to beseech with all to calm them down.

After a long discussion, the meeting decided to query the Government on what steps have been taken to address the grievances of the elders whose children died in the March 24 incident as well as the young girl, whose eye sight has deteriorated.

What has the Government and the NGOs done when Heirok shed its tears, it asked.
